Identifying Profitable Niches Using Google Trends
One of the most effective tools for discovering potential print on demand niches 2026 is Google Trends. This platform allows marketers to see what consumers are currently interested in by analyzing search patterns. By examining these trends, you can identify emerging niches that are gaining traction.
For instance, when you input broad categories like “pet accessories” or “home decor,” Google Trends can show you specific subcategories that are experiencing growth. By focusing on these subcategories, you can uncover high-demand niches with less competition, positioning your products for greater visibility.
Leveraging Etsy Autocomplete for Niche Ideas
Etsy’s autocomplete feature is another treasure trove for discovering print on demand niches 2026. When you start typing a keyword, Etsy suggests related searches based on what other users are looking for. This can reveal unexpected niches that resonate with potential customers.
For example, searching for “funny t-shirts” might lead you to “funny t-shirts for teachers” or “funny t-shirts for dog lovers.” These specific niches not only have a dedicated audience but also allow for more tailored marketing strategies that can enhance engagement and conversion rates.
Engaging with Reddit Communities
Reddit is home to countless communities, or subreddits, focused on specific interests and hobbies. Engaging with these communities can provide firsthand insight into what potential customers are discussing and searching for in the realm of print on demand.
For example, subreddits like r/crafts or r/graphic_design often share unique ideas and trends that could inform your niche selection. By observing conversations and engaging with users, you can identify gaps in the market and tailor your products to meet specific demands.

Counterintuitive Niches to Consider
As we examine the landscape of print on demand niches 2026, it's essential to recognize some counterintuitive opportunities. Some of the most profitable niches may initially seem unappealing or overly specific, but they can yield impressive results. Here are a few examples:
- Occupational Humor: T-shirts and mugs with funny quotes about specific professions (e.g., “I’m a nurse, what’s your superpower?”).
- Quirky Hobbies: Products aimed at enthusiasts of unique hobbies (e.g., knitting, birdwatching, or rock collecting).
- Cultural and Ethnic Pride: Items that celebrate lesser-known cultural identities or heritage.
- Pet Personalization: Customized products that feature specific breeds or quirky pet traits.
These niches may have lower visibility and competition, making them ripe for exploration.

Frequently Asked Questions
What is print on demand?
Print on demand is a business model where products are printed only after an order is placed. This eliminates the need for inventory and allows for customization.
How do I choose a niche for print on demand?
Evaluate market trends, consumer interests, and your own passions. Tools like Google Trends, Etsy autocomplete, and social media can provide valuable insights into potential niches.
What are the advantages of print on demand?
The primary benefits include low startup costs, no need for inventory, the ability to offer unique and customizable products, and the flexibility to adapt to market trends quickly.
Can I make a profit with print on demand?
Yes, many entrepreneurs have successfully turned print on demand into profitable businesses by targeting the right niches and effectively marketing their products. (See: consumer behavior and personalization.)
What types of products can I sell through print on demand?
You can sell a wide variety of products, including t-shirts, mugs, stickers, phone cases, and home decor items, among others. The key is to choose products that align with your chosen niche.
